Output 7e423c86d87c880c178616000a83988004a1610ae12a98a1dc8f7c486e0684e9:95

value
15746
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fc4956466f832736fe9ca74f9c21d2a9ba43de5819ebe2a3e03e6f48800b4c59
address
bc1pl3y4v3n0svnndl5u5a8ecgwj4xay8hjcr8479glq8eh53qqtf3vs7tvx4d
transaction
7e423c86d87c880c178616000a83988004a1610ae12a98a1dc8f7c486e0684e9
spent
true